How To Choose The Best Electronic Calendar For Wall

The right wall calendar feels invisible — you just look up and see the answer. The wrong one becomes a frustrating screen you have to fight with. Here are the three things that matter most.

Screen Size and Display Quality

You will read this from a few feet away, often while walking through the kitchen. A 15.6-inch screen is the balance for most families — big enough to show six columns of tasks, compact enough to mount without dominating the room. A 16-inch or 21.5-inch screen gives you even more room for large touch targets (bigger tap areas for fingers), but needs a bigger wall space. Resolution matters, too. A 1920 x 1080 IPS panel (a high-contrast screen that keeps colors accurate from any angle) keeps text crisp so you do not squint.

Calendar Sync and App Ecosystem

This is the heart of the device. The best units offer two-way sync (events you add on your phone appear on the wall screen and vice versa) with Google, iCloud, and Outlook. That means you add an event on your phone and it appears on the wall screen instantly — no manual typing. Check whether the calendar needs a subscription fee to keep syncing live. Some brands charge a monthly fee to maintain the service; others bundle it at no extra cost, which is a huge long-term saving.

Extra Features That Pull Weight

A chore chart with a rewards system turns “fold laundry” into a game for kids, and a meal planner with a linked grocery list saves you from the daily “what’s for dinner” scramble. Look for a screen that also doubles as a digital photo frame when idle and has a sleep mode that turns the screen off at night. These extras transform a simple calendar into a true family command center.

Understanding the Specs

Screen Resolution and Panel Type

A higher resolution means text and calendar grids look sharp — not fuzzy — when you are standing a few feet away. Standard HD is fine for most families. A 1920 x 1080 panel, or Full HD, gives you noticeably crisper text. IPS (In-Plane Switching) is a panel type that keeps colors accurate and contrast strong even when you look at the screen from a sharp angle, which matters when the calendar is mounted in a busy kitchen where you walk past it sideways.

Two-Way Calendar Sync and Subscription Fees

Two-way sync is a critical distinction. It means an event you add on your phone appears on the wall screen automatically, and any changes you make on the wall screen also update your phone. Some brands lock this feature behind a monthly subscription fee. Others, including the models we picked, include it at no extra cost. The absence of a subscription saves you money over the life of the device and means the calendar keeps working even if you stop paying for the service.

How does the chore chart and reward system actually work for kids?
Parents assign specific tasks to each family member using color labels. When a child completes a task, they tap the screen to mark it done and earn a set number of stars. Those stars can be redeemed for preset rewards you create, like extra screen time or a trip for ice cream. The system is built into the calendar app at no extra cost.
Does the calendar need to be plugged in all the time?
Yes. None of the electronic wall calendars on this list have an internal battery. They require a continuous power connection via the included AC adapter (a power cord that plugs into a wall outlet). This is common for the category — a large touchscreen and Wi-Fi radio draw too much power for battery operation. Plan to mount it near an outlet.
